Tamannaah, Rana participate in India Day Parade in NY
New York
Aug 21, 2017
"Baahubali" pair Rana Daggubati and
Tamannaah Bhatia attended the 37th India Day Parade organised by the
Federation of Indian Associations here to celebrate India's 71st
Independence Day.
The parade took place on Sunday.
"Honoured to be part of annual India Day parade in New York," Tamannaah
tweeted on Monday.
She also shared few pictures. Rana can be seen with her in one of the
photos.
Thousands of people from Indian diaspora were a part of the parade.
On the career front, Rana is basking in the success of his Telugu film
"Nene Raju Nene Mantri".
Tamannaah, on the other hand, has just wrapped up shooting of her Tamil
film "Sketch", which also stars Vikram.
